Slate Coffee Roasters is a family-owned specialty coffee roasting and retail business founded in 2011 and based in Seattle, Washington. It emphasizes collaboration across its supply chain, seeking transparent information about origin, processing, and elevation to reveal each coffee's story. The company roasts with a philosophy called exposure roasting, a lighter approach intended to highlight distinctive characteristics without masking them, while its coffee bars present beverages as an intersection of art and science.

Its customers include coffee producers, wholesale partners, suppliers, the local community, and café guests, with a focus on relationships and hospitality. Positioned in the specialty coffee segment within Food and Beverage Services, it differentiates itself through transparency about origin details and a roasting style that preserves terroir. As a small, family-run operation, Slate invites customers into its space through intimate cafés, a modern menu, and attentive service.
